void parityTestAndDiscard(
const Batch& shapesOfInterest,
const std::vector<Primitive*>& primitives,
bool layered,
unsigned int stencilMax) {
glDepthMask(GL_FALSE);
glDepthFunc(getParityDepthFunc());
glEnable(GL_STENCIL_TEST);
unsigned int parityValue = 1;
unsigned int allParityTestValues = 0;
// for all shapes of the intersection, we conduct the parity test.
// for fragments for which it fails, we mark them as not visible
// (parity testing means to check whether the number of surfaces in front
// of the current z-buffer is even or uneven. As all shapes are closed,
// this is equivalent to check the number of surfaces behind the current
// z-buffer. This is what we effectively do by default, because
// that approach is more robust)
for (std::vector<Primitive*>::const_iterator itr = primitives.begin(); itr != primitives.end(); ++itr ) {
if (!layered) {
// substracted shapes that form a part of the shapes of interest
// can not alter the visibility of the other shapes of interest. the reason:
// for other substracted shapes: by definition
// for other intersecting shapes: since the bounding boxes do no overlap
//
// for intersecting shapes, the above only is true if it is the only shape
// in the list of shapes of interest
Batch::const_iterator res =
std::find(shapesOfInterest.begin(), shapesOfInterest.end(), *itr);
bool isContained = (res != shapesOfInterest.end());
if (isContained && ((*itr)->getOperation() == Subtraction || shapesOfInterest.size() == 1)) {
continue;
}
// for substracted shapes that don't touch the shapes of interest,
// the parity test would always fail. thus, they are omited here.
bool needParityTest = ((*itr)->getOperation() == Intersection);
if (!needParityTest) {
for (Batch::const_iterator k = shapesOfInterest.begin(); k != shapesOfInterest.end(); ++k) {
if (Algo::intersectXYZ(*itr, *k)) {
needParityTest = true;
break;
}
}
}
if (!needParityTest)
continue;
}
// we only need one bit in the stencil buffer for each parity test.
// Thus we iterate over all bits, and only when all bits have been
// used, we discard fragments marked invisible by the parity test,
// and clear the stencil buffer.
if (parityValue >= stencilMax) {
discardFragments(shapesOfInterest, allParityTestValues, parityValue - 1, layered);
parityValue = 1;
allParityTestValues = 0;
}
// parity test: count surfaces behind (or, depending on setting, in front)
// of shapes of interest, i.e., the current z-buffer.
channelMgr->renderToChannel(false);
glStencilFunc(GL_ALWAYS, 0, parityValue);
glStencilMask(parityValue);
glStencilOp(GL_KEEP, GL_KEEP, GL_INVERT);
(*itr)->render();
// after the parity test, the reaction differs whether we have a
// intersecting or a subtracted shape:
// if #(surfaces) is even (stencilValue == 0):
// if intersecting shapes -> shape do not intersect, set depth to max
// if subtracting second shape -> first shape is visible, don't change depth
// if #(surfaces) is uneven (stencilValue == parityValue):
// if intersecting shapes -> shapes intersect, first shape is visible, don't change depth
// if subtracting second shape -> front surface of first shape is subtracted, not visible. set depth to max
if ((*itr)->getOperation() == Intersection) {
allParityTestValues += parityValue;
}
parityValue <<= 1;
}
// discard fragments marked invisible the last parity tests (and clear the stencil buffer)
if (parityValue != 1) { // that would mean no parity test had occured at all
discardFragments(shapesOfInterest, allParityTestValues, parityValue - 1, layered);
}
glDisable(GL_STENCIL_TEST);
}
